The challenge is to design and build the tallest straw tower possible, given limited time and resources.
Materials- 10 drinking straws and 10 cm of masking tape/ Time- 5 minutes

Problem: The State Association for the Development of Fun and Amusement has decided to develop a toy to be sold to tourists on Tybee Island, Georgia. They have hired you to design and build a model of the toy with moving parts that you think would attract tourists. The toy should attract tourists of ages 0-1, 2-4, 5-7, or 8-12. The toy must have moving parts. Each student will create a model toy out of various materials appropriate for your chosen age group. The finished product must be ready for Testing by May 6th. Use the steps of the Design Process to create your design and model toy.
Problem: The State Association for the Development of Fun and Amusement has decided to develop a maze attraction on Tybee Island, Georgia. They have hired you to design and build a 3D model of the maze that you think would bring in tourists. The theme park should attract tourists of all ages and is required to follow basic maze rules. Each student will create a model of a marble maze. The marble maze model must be a minimum of 10 inch x 15 inch space. The finished product must be ready for Testing by May 6th. Use the steps of the Design Process to create your design and model maze.
Problem: The State Association for the Development of Fun and Amusement has decided to develop a theme park on Tybee Island, Georgia. They have hired you and your groupmates to design and build a 3D scale model of the theme park that you think would bring in tourists. The theme park should attract tourists of all ages and should include at least one of each of the following attractions: 1) a ride, 2) a restaurant, 3) a shop, and 4) a game/show. Each student will contribute a scale model section of the theme park that fits on top of a 20 inch x 30 inch foam board. Keep in mind that the scale model should include the attractions, walking paths, and landscaping. Your group will divide up the design and building tasks, but will work together to create a common theme for the park. The finished product must be ready for Testing by May 6th.
Problem: The State Association for the Development of Fun and Amusement has decided to develop a wind-powered boat ride on Tybee Island, Georgia. They have hired you to design and build a 3D scale model of the wind-powered sailing vehicle that you think would bring in tourists. The boat ride should attract tourists of all ages. Each student will create a scale model boat that fits in a 10 inch x 15 inch area. The finished product must be ready for Testing by May 6th. Use the steps of the Design Process to create your design and 3D scale model.
Problem: The State Association for the Development of Fun and Amusement has decided to develop a Better Booby Trap attraction on Tybee Island, Georgia, to help celebrate Pirate Week. They have hired you to design and build a Rube-Goldberg-machine-inspired booby trap for their new Pirate Week attraction. A Rube Goldberg machine is a contraption that accomplishes a simple task in a fantastically complicated way. The booby trap should work using a minimum of 4 out of the 6 simple machines: 1) Inclined Plane, 2) Screw, 3) Wedge, 4) Lever, 5) Wheel-and-Axle, or 6) Pulley. Each student will create a booby trap that fits in a 20 inch x 30 inch area. The finished product must be ready for Testing by May 6th. Use the steps of the Design Process to create your design and model booby trap.
